John McAfee was one of the earliest legends of the cybersecurity era and the founder behind McAfee antivirus software, one of the first major names in consumer digital security during the rise of personal computing and the internet. Over time, he became just as known for his paranoia, anti-establishment views, and chaotic public persona as he was for the company itself. McAfee passed away in 2021 while being held in a prison in Spain, and even near the end of his life he remained deeply outspoken about technology, privacy, surveillance, and government control.
